What it is
Real-time AI adjusts prices for demand, stock, and competitors.
Business problem
Static pricing misses demand swings and compresses margins.
How the solution works
Use demand forecasting + elasticity models to set price bands; auto-test price points while enforcing guardrails.

Risks & controls
- Data privacy/PII minimization & redaction
- Explainability, audit logs, versioning & rollback
- Model drift monitoring; thresholds for human review
- Experiment governance (holdouts, approval gates)
